Transaction 09fc6cbec9677175c62d50e94018db46a491aef11a38f6fec0e8e2f00bae05be

3 Input
1 Outputs
  • 09fc6cbec9677175c62d50e94018db46a491aef11a38f6fec0e8e2f00bae05be:0
  • value  1787100
    address  3QATU4usvxjQWkuUpUqhe7uekeNuBxvpLC